Reply is an email app that uses Material Design components and Material Theming to create an on-brand communication experience. Use one of our predefined templates for free. Sign up & gain access to even more features for free! Easily implement your ideas with a detailed, user-friendly documentation at Has attended a breakthrough that will greatly help you to have a Professional Mobile application. Material UI is one of the famous React UI frameworks with 6 million monthly npm downloads and 43k GitHub stars. Jumbo is the best selling material design admin template with two most popular libraries – React and Redux. In this tutorial, we are going to learn about how to use the Material UI framework in React apps. 423 Vector Icons for React Native. all the latest features which come with it. We will create a header, footer, and home component, Its a simple layout for any website or application. You will easily be able to adjust each component to suit your needs. Therefore you can use Material-UI. Our impressive collection of beautiful, flexible components allows you to Let’s Import the icons inside our navbar.js file. MDB fully supports Flex Box. With the separation of styles in Sass instead of 22 April 2017 React Components that Implement Google's Material Design We love the project and enhance as much Next, we need to change our working directory by using below commands. Material UI is based on Facebook’s React framework and contains components that are made according to Material guidelines. MUI is a lightweight CSS framework that follows Google's Material Design guidelines. If you go to google or simply search for UI components for website then you’ll find this … Ant Design can be classified as a tool in the "JavaScript Framework Components" category, while Material-UI is grouped under "Front-End Frameworks". With the separation of styles in Sass instead of 07 June 2017. Let’s design our App header using Material UI components. … As one of the most popular frameworks for building native Android and iOS applications, React … MDB comes with compiled, ready to use outs of every component. Material is an adaptable system of guidelines, components, and tools that support the best practices of user interface design. Build your own design system, or start with Material Design. Finally! version. — but if you are developing a game or some other custom digital experience, it … First, we need to set up and install the new react app by using the create-react-app command line tool. as them. Let’s add the Navbar to our Header. websites and apps - free for personal & commercial use. Have you seen how we got more spacing over our heading? Backed by open-source code, Material streamlines collaboration between designers and developers, and helps teams quickly build beautiful products. ... Now … InputLabel : The InputLabel component helps us to display the label for our input field. project and List of Material Design Icons You're able to adopt the quick, copy-paste approach or learn the insdide Created with inspiration from Google’s Material Design, Material Kit React builds … React 组件用于更快速、更简便的 web 开发。你也可以建立你自己的设计系统,或者从 Material Design 开始。 contact us. If you are looking for more advanced features, like combobox, multiselect, autocomplete, async or creatable support, head to the Autocomplete component.It's meant to be an improved version of the "react-select" and "downshift" packages. MDB is updated & integrated every two weeks! Material-UI is the most popular React framework that provides Google Material Design out of the box. The Material UI supports responsive grid layouts which adapt to the device screen size and Adding Nav bar. Now open your react-material app folder by using your favorite code editor or ide. Thanks to MDB you can take advantage of all features of the latest version Note: This is the default MDB version based on Use an HTML based syntax for raw JavaScript. Feel free to use MDB for both private as well Material Design works well for apps that use standard components — buttons, menus, icons, drawers, modals etc. be a Arranged and well documented .scss files can't wait for you to compile Create a two new files called dummy-post.js, posts.js and add the following code. Bootstrap Material Design UI KIT - trusted by over 2 000 000 developers and designers. MUI is designed from the ground up to be fast, small and developer-friendly. Our society grows day by day. tablet or mobile Inside the Grid container component, we passed item prop to the Grid component so that they become grid items. 500+ material UI elements, Easy to use and customize. Material UI provides us with SVG material icons to use in our react app. Input: The Input component helps us display the HTML input field. Now you can see a Header with primary color is rendered on the screen. Our license is user-friendly. Material is an adaptable system of guidelines, components, and tools that support the best practices of user interface design. First, we need to set up and install the new react app by using the create-react-app command line tool. 500+ material UI elements, 600+ material icons, 75+ CSS animations, 3 + useful plugins, SASS files, templates, tutorials and many more. 10 tags with min. MDB looks great on every type of screen. react javascript design-systems typescript material-design react-components hacktoberfest JavaScript MIT 19,532 63,579 427 (14 issues need help) 24 Updated Dec 15, 2020 to React. MDB is integrated with the latest version of React. Line Interface & Free With the introduction of the Material Design concept in 2014, Google established a standard for mobile and web development that makes life easier for developers and UI designers. The most popular UI KIT for building responsive, mobile-first Download Quick demo It uses grid-based layouts, responsive animations, transitions, padding, and depth effects such as lighting and shadow. React Material Design This project's goal is to be able to create a fully accessible material design styled website using React Components and Sass. Material … - trusted by 2,000,000+ developers and designers. as Now, you do not need any more trouble for Mobile applications that can make more selling. the full feature set as well as modules for CSS (Sass files) and JS. any kind of project. templates, tutorials and many more. In the above code first we imported two component which are ToolBar and TypoGraphy from ‘@material-ui’ framework. Here we updated our HTML file by adding a Google Roboto font because material UI was designed with the Roboto font in mind. Material-UI v4 has finally … Build your own design system, or start with Material Design. React components for faster and easier web development. Material design is developed by Google in 2014, it uses the grid-based layouts, responsive animations and transitions, padding, and depth effects such as lighting and shadows. Hundreds of useful, scalable, vector icons at your disposal. Using MDB is straightforward and pleasant. Getting started. There are other material design components for react.js, e.g. Now in App.js file we are importing component from the ‘@material-ui/core/AppBar’. We care about reliability. If you have any questions - do not hesitate Create React Theme Using Google Material Design. Installing Material-UI Library & Dependencies. forum, Command MATERIAL-UI React components for faster and easier web development. 600+ high-quality symbols - ready to use and customize - kept in sync with the React implementation Material Design is well known these days because of its deep design principles. Material Kit React. Build your own design system, or start with Material Design. React Dropdowns If you use other technologies have a look UI React Components that Implement Google's Material Design. npm start is used to run the development server. $ 24. 3+ useful plugins, SASS phone. "Polished and enterprisey look and feel" is the primary reason why developers consider Ant Design over the competitors, whereas "React" was stated as the key factor in picking Material-UI. Our flexible components allow Advanced features. issues. Let’s replace our h1 element with Material UI TypoGraphy Component. What is Material UI? You can forget about the alignment of Bootstrap. It doesn't matter whether your project will be displayed on a desktop, List of icons. Explore Awesomely Crafted Live Demos. Open your terminal and run following commands. page, You can add max. possible. Video, edge header and other useful bootstrap React Material Admin is a react dashboard template built with Material-UI framework. Material Design for Bootstrap (React version) The most popular UI KIT for building responsive, mobile-first websites and apps - free for personal & commercial use. at: For any technical questions please use Support, You can find licensing details on our license Material UI provides us React components that implement google material design. Coming to the history, It is a design language that Google developed in 2014. commercial material-ui is that it provides a grid system similar to react-bootstrap. Let’s design a contact form using Material UI FormControl and Input components. delight your visitors. Material Design Icons for React Native react-native-ico-material-design. In AppBar component we passed two props color and position. In Grid Component we passed container prop so that it become grid container. cast shadows. create a new file called navbar.js in your src folder. addons that will help you save time & effort! customization. browsers. Next we need to install further dependencies. UI Kits, Templates and Dashboards built on top of Bootstrap, Vue.js, React, Angular, Node.js and Laravel. material-ui, which is more mature and popular than this one. This react template will be a great start to built a front-end for SAAS, E-Commerce, IoT dashboard or whatever web app you like. Need inspiration? Material design is inspired by the physical world objects and its textures how they reflect light and Image avatars. 46 Reviews 2000+ downloads . See our best selling material admin template at work by selecting any demo. Navigate to your public folder and open index.html and add the below highlightedlink tag. Visit our forum and check how it is to rows prop is used to increase the rows in textarea element. "This is my first post with more content inside", "This is my second post with more content inside", "This is my third post with more content inside", "This is my fourth post with more content inside", "This is my fifth post with more content inside", "This is my sixth post with more content inside", How to redirect to external URL in React Router, How to define a use environment variables in React app, Getting started with styled components in React, How to conditionally apply class names in React, How to combine the reducers in redux using combineReducer function. Learn about MUI v1 on Medium folks! Material design was developed by Google in 2014 while Material UI was developed by a small, dedicated, and passionate team in 2017. Side sheets are surfaces containing supplementary content that are anchored to the left or right edge of the screen. I am not creating a layout file since we do not use the sidebar. Avatars are found throughout material design with uses in everything from tables to dialog menus. if we pass multiline prop to the Input component it will render textarea element instead of input field. develop It’s time to install the Material UI framework by using below commands. Buy now Demo Docs. In ListItem component we added component prop value to nav so that we can get html nav element. FormControlComponent: In FormControl component we passed margin prop value to normal so that it maintains the distance between input fields, we also passed fullWidth it means to occupy the available space. laptop, Inside the navbar.js we imported ListItem and ListItemText component. Neat and easy to use animations, which will increase the interactivity of your disposal. Inside the navbar.js we imported ListItem and ListItemText component. Navigation drawers provide access to destinations in your app. files, snippets, Or Download React MDB gets better every 2 weeks. 75+ CSS animations, The Select component is meant to be interchangeable with a native